In a galaxy dominated by the uncaring Empire of Man, the mystic Eldar must battle the evil, bio-engineered Tyranids! Rites of War thrusts you into the electrifying world of Warhammer 40,000 in a battle system based on the award winning Panzer General II game system!
Inspired by the board and figurine games made popular by Games Workshop, the universe of Warhammer 40,000 is a vast and violent one, rife with strange, alien races. The mysterious Eldar are all that remains of a once great and powerful civilization that ruled the galaxy. They travel the stars in enormous spacecraft called Craftworlds, seeking the Maiden Worlds their ancestors created in ancient times.
One such world is now inhabited by humans and possesses historical records and artifacts of great power far too valuable to leave in their hands. This once proud race now fights for its very survival, and must protect the secrets and power of their ancestors from both the Imperium of Man and the evil, bio-engineered Tyranids, bent on the destruction of this fertile paradise.
70 diverse, animated units from the Warhammer 40,000 universe
24 mission campaign featuring a tightly crafted storyline, detailed atmosphere and varied victory condition
Additional scenarios allow you to command Tyranid and Imperial armies
Glory point system lets you build and customise armies, with your choice of unit types, war gear and warrior skills

What improvements we made to this game:
1.1 GOG v2 changelog:
Fully compatible with Windows 10 and 11, so you’re good to go on modern systems.
German localization is now included, willkommen!
Improved the DirectX renderer for better visuals and smoother performance.
Added new rendering options like Windowed Mode, V-Sync, Gamma Correction, Integer Scaling, Anti-Aliasing, and more.
Music playback has been cleaned up for a richer, more reliable audio experience.
LAN Multiplayer is back: yes, it works again!
Game manuals are included, just in case you want to flip through the old-school way.
Stability validated.
1.1 GOG v1 changelog:
Added full compatibility with Windows XP, Vista, and 7.
Introduced a new DirectX renderer for better performance and visuals.
Improved font quality so everything looks sharper and easier to read.
Gave the map editor some love with general improvements and polish.
Cloud Saves support added to keep your progress safe and synced.
You get an x amount of points to select an army, unlocking new units and slots as you progress through the campaign. You deploy this army on a hexgrid map then find the enemy and attack it - keeping an eye out for bonus objectives. Units gain XP and level up, though i'm not sure what that does. There's also an option to buy "strategies" which seem to be one-off spells that hurt the enemy (and i'm guessing later on help yours).
This is yet another game with lots of big unmarked buttons (seriously, wtf was up with that?), but these make a bit more sense. Gameplay is kinda clunky because you only get one move action instead of a number of steps and weapon range isn't shown when you select a unit (or whatever). Your guys walk towards the enemy and you shoot each other from 0-2 squares away.
There doesn't seem to be all that much in the way of tactics. Terrain doesn't seem to have much of an effect for instance (e.g. doesn't block LOS). Since you have to stand next to an enemy to fire on it you can't hide in a forest either, if that has an effect at all. I didn't see any unit abilities either, but they might be there at some point.
Mostly this game feels very very dated. Even by 1999 standards the engine was old and the lackluster gameplay doesn't help. I'd rather play HOMM or Age of Wonders or XCom or whatever.
